1
0
Fork 0
mirror of https://github.com/ninjamuffin99/Funkin.git synced 2025-08-30 10:25:00 +00:00
Commit graph

372 commits

Author SHA1 Message Date
EliteMasterEric 5ca21d1bb3 Update Polymod to include some moderate optimizations 2025-06-12 23:52:36 -07:00
MAJigsaw77 4541f91d84 hmm: update hxvlc version. 2025-06-12 17:49:38 +03:00
MoonDroid 43c7f4e883 Update lime ref 2025-06-11 03:21:10 -06:00
Cameron Taylor f599e53448 update grig to cam branch 2025-06-10 19:22:53 -04:00
MoonDroid 7629a1a92d Update lime ref 2025-06-10 19:22:53 -04:00
MoonDroid 1c8f320a54 Update grig.audio refs to FunkinCrew's 2025-06-10 19:22:53 -04:00
Mihai Alexandru 07f792e358
hmm: update mobile extensions refs. 2025-06-08 17:12:08 +07:00
EliteMasterEric 7b3c9f1131 Update HXCPP to support the latest version of Tracy, check out the flame graph! 2025-06-06 20:45:23 -04:00
EliteMasterEric 91d1fb74f7 Enable IAR on iOS 2025-06-04 10:06:27 -04:00
EliteMasterEric 0e26f9d936 Implement in-app reviews 2025-06-03 20:00:34 -04:00
Cameron Taylor 12fc467312 bump lime for some xcode helpers 2025-06-03 03:14:56 -04:00
Cameron Taylor 9ed4d7e8fc bump hmm FlxAnimate version for reflection changes 2025-06-03 02:59:26 -04:00
Mihai Alexandru e9c411f770
[BUGFIX] Fix Android compile with Admob and add openAdInspector function. (#1070) 2025-06-02 07:10:33 +07:00
Mihai Alexandru 8711db49c7
hmm: update extension-haptics to 1.0.2 to fix some issues on iOS. (#1069) 2025-06-02 07:07:28 +07:00
EliteMasterEric 711d3896cb Update FlxAnimate to optimize deconstruction 2025-05-30 18:29:57 -04:00
MAJigsaw77 8965bb059e fix: ensure admob doesnt stop the audio session on iOS. 2025-05-28 16:24:57 -07:00
MoonDroid bbfbce6404 Update lime and astc-compressor refs 2025-05-23 15:42:18 -04:00
MoonDroid d311a16459 Merge remote-tracking branch 'origin/rewrite/master' into flick-math 2025-05-22 19:09:51 +07:00
MAJigsaw77 59a2b4ce6f hmm: update hxvlc and androidtools to fix some issues. 2025-05-20 21:23:12 -07:00
MAJigsaw77 0d5fd4a0c5 hmm: update hxvlc to 2.2.0. 2025-05-20 10:32:54 -07:00
Cameron Taylor 8e7ddc0f53 bump lime to latest from lime-mobile/main 2025-05-12 14:13:20 -04:00
Cameron Taylor fda719ae7b reorganize hmm alphabetically (automatically done by hmm) 2025-05-12 14:13:20 -04:00
MoonDroid 6289dfdd02 Adjust touch movement scaling in FreeplayState
New flixel ref has DPI Scaling for flicks, and added DPI scaling to freeplay's scroll too.
2025-05-12 06:24:13 +07:00
MAJigsaw77 728558b279 Update extension-haptics. 2025-05-10 10:19:53 -07:00
MAJigsaw77 d104e3381b Update extension-iapcore. 2025-05-10 10:19:53 -07:00
MAJigsaw77 14e8e1f42f Update extension-androidtools. 2025-05-10 10:19:53 -07:00
MAJigsaw77 24e535c90a Update extension-admob. 2025-05-10 10:19:53 -07:00
Cameron Taylor cbff9a3719 freeplay momentum scrolling on mobile 2025-05-09 22:58:06 -04:00
MAJigsaw77 83d198493c Implement IAP on iOS.
Co-Authored-By: MoonDroid <zdgzackda@gmail.com>
2025-05-06 18:08:26 -04:00
MAJigsaw77 cd71102f8d Update hxcpp ref. 2025-05-06 18:08:26 -04:00
KarimAkra 045b240949 Automated the ASTC textures compression process to be in build time 2025-05-06 18:08:26 -04:00
EliteMasterEric 8de74c361c Additional cleanup 2025-05-01 19:55:44 -04:00
EliteMasterEric 40f44ece5b Dependency cleanup 2025-04-30 00:30:51 -04:00
EliteMasterEric 7e62782fa1 Merge branch 'rewrite/master' into funkin-mobile/main 2025-04-28 13:49:40 -04:00
EliteMasterEric adefa902e7 Fix several issues preventing builds on HTML5 2025-04-25 12:14:28 -07:00
Eric 1c4b8751b7
Pico Results Screen Easter Egg (#1007) 2025-04-23 16:52:29 -07:00
MAJigsaw77 cc7def5178 Somewhat finished the IAP implementation. 2025-04-20 00:39:14 +03:00
mint e8c42c281f
hotfix: mac lime ndlls again? 2025-04-19 02:58:52 +02:00
Cameron Taylor 12ee60f776 Mac ndlls lime hmm bump 2025-04-18 20:18:39 -04:00
Cameron Taylor 945314d271 lime bump for windows fix 2025-04-18 19:41:53 -04:00
MAJigsaw77 2ac0627063 Update extensions on hmm.json. 2025-04-18 18:28:36 +03:00
KarimAkra a7ef5580a4 Merge branch 'rewrite/master' of github.com:FunkinCrew/Funkin-secret into funkin-mobile/main 2025-04-18 14:41:20 +03:00
KarimAkra 827066b589 Added extension-haptics, extension-admob and extension-androidtools to hmm.json 2025-04-18 14:35:11 +03:00
Mihai Alexandru 824767af66 Replace the traditional lime Haptics with funkin.haptic
Co-Authored-By: sector-a <82838084+sector-a@users.noreply.github.com>
2025-04-17 01:01:26 +03:00
KarimAkra 7babcfaf6b Implement extension-admob for mobile ads
forgor that

videos and fixed banner size

make this a define

keep thes demo units when using TESTING_ADS only

always enable it on debug builds (?)

Update AdMobUtil.hx

admob features

Update PlayState.hx

Update AdMobUtil.hx

Update AdMobUtil.hx

Show privacy options form if required.

Update Main.hx

Update Main.hx

Update PlayState.hx

Update AdMobUtil.hx

Update AdMobUtil.hx

Update AdMobUtil.hx

Co-Authored-By: Mihai Alexandru <77043862+majigsaw77@users.noreply.github.com>
Co-Authored-By: sector-a <82838084+sector-a@users.noreply.github.com>
2025-04-15 21:36:05 +03:00
Cameron Taylor e672c0978f hmm lime bump 2025-04-14 23:35:43 -04:00
EliteMasterEric 1ee8246b48 Added a preference to enable VSync. 2025-04-14 21:40:58 -04:00
EliteMasterEric f001562270 Update HXVLC to 2.1.2 2025-04-13 21:45:39 -04:00
EliteMasterEric 6f93960cb5 Update HaxeUI to their latest versions. 2025-04-11 15:58:34 -04:00
EliteMasterEric 0a7bd3111f Fix a crash with the chart editor Note window (via Lasercar) 2025-04-09 15:52:47 -04:00
Cameron Taylor 8e43a7ae0c bump FlxAnimate back to commit 713d3d for now 2025-03-27 10:44:03 -04:00
Cameron Taylor 94331bd938 bump hxcpp hmm version to v4.3.75 2025-03-26 02:53:06 -04:00
EliteMasterEric d08c8a541e Fix some issues with HScript, and enable the ?? operator. 2025-03-25 22:02:43 -04:00
EliteMasterEric 2f339e8113 Update FlxAnimate 2025-03-17 14:40:22 -04:00
Cameron Taylor fccfe3432b fix: revert FlxAnimate version 2025-03-10 16:14:39 -04:00
Cameron Taylor 7a624bc3a3 revert the freeplay lag fix since it was causing crashes 2025-02-28 15:02:34 -05:00
Cameron Taylor f6caa9b67b update FlxPartialSound w/ better ogg streaming 2025-02-20 19:38:46 -05:00
EliteMasterEric a411ce13c1 Update flixel haxelib 2025-02-18 13:38:20 -05:00
Cameron Taylor bda3ab1192 update to latest upstream flixel + flixel-addon + flxanimate 2025-02-18 13:38:20 -05:00
EliteMasterEric eaff62baf5 Update to latestest haxeui-core and haxeui-flixel 2025-02-17 10:29:41 -05:00
EliteMasterEric 103a705e24 Update hxvlc to the latest version 2025-02-17 10:24:50 -05:00
EliteMasterEric 482530c569 Update flixel-addons to include changes from main 2025-02-16 18:36:39 -05:00
EliteMasterEric a0ce19f1e0 Update Lime commit again 2025-01-15 17:46:11 -05:00
EliteMasterEric 12ed07b074 Update commit hash again. 2025-01-15 17:46:11 -05:00
EliteMasterEric 6aa57a22de Update lime commit. 2025-01-15 17:46:11 -05:00
Cameron Taylor d294eb170d point towards big lime merge crap 2025-01-15 17:46:11 -05:00
EliteMasterEric 533876680b Update HaxeUI to the latest commits. 2025-01-06 22:32:12 -08:00
EliteMasterEric 43e55ccee0 Use full commit ID for Newgrounds 2025-01-06 22:32:12 -08:00
EliteMasterEric 17bb2d23ba Update flxanimate 2025-01-06 22:32:12 -08:00
Eric f3ff8279c0 Update additional haxelibs 2025-01-06 22:29:31 -08:00
EliteMasterEric 1dd97ff9e2 Replace hxCodec with hxVLC 2025-01-06 22:29:31 -08:00
Cameron Taylor 1612005656 fix: volume properly muted when at 0 2024-11-26 15:56:22 -05:00
Cameron Taylor a5cee7c5ad update/merge latest changes from upstream openfl (and update our hmm.json here) 2024-11-26 15:49:22 -05:00
CheemsAndFriends 1ac91b35ca Bump funkin.vis version 2024-11-23 15:21:28 -05:00
CheemsAndFriends 97da5f0122 bump flxanimate
NewgroundsCredentials.hx add to gitignore

hardcode images
2024-11-04 15:05:33 -05:00
EliteMasterEric e9e639500a Newly revamped Newgrounds integration, with working medals and leaderboards 2024-11-04 15:05:33 -05:00
Cameron Taylor 9cf808b5d3 lime commit fixie 2024-11-01 16:19:04 -04:00
Cameron Taylor 3362f0bdd0 openfl, lime, and hxcpp hmm update 2024-11-01 15:28:14 -04:00
EliteMasterEric dff4135fc9 Update save data format and error handling. 2024-10-18 19:11:27 -04:00
EliteMasterEric f52472a476 fix: Exiting the chart editor doesn't crash the game anymore 2024-10-04 12:41:45 -04:00
Cameron Taylor 7a3d983bba Merge branch 'feature/discord-rpc-resurrected' into rewrite/master 2024-09-27 17:47:59 -04:00
Cameron Taylor ac3e2b2560 discord api mac 2024-09-27 17:45:54 -04:00
Cameron Taylor 252b87c451
Merge pull request #763 from FunkinCrew/feature/tracy
Add Tracy support for performance profiling
2024-09-23 15:03:33 -04:00
Cameron Taylor 58508755f9 revert extra flxtrail function 2024-09-22 10:57:00 -04:00
Cameron Taylor e978f5df76 fix for spirit's trail 2024-09-21 16:32:44 -04:00
Cameron Taylor 50de041251 Merge branch 'public-release/develop' into rewrite/master 2024-09-19 22:11:05 -04:00
EliteMasterEric bfee63f588 Update hmm.json 2024-09-19 11:15:56 -04:00
EliteMasterEric 8fd84f9d13 Functioning Discord Rich Presence! 2024-09-19 10:03:16 -04:00
EliteMasterEric 61d23b9985 Use branch of HXCPP 2024-09-17 20:56:54 -04:00
EliteMasterEric d710318830 Update HaxeUI 2024-09-16 21:54:24 -04:00
Eric 8cad10263e
Merge branch 'develop' into bugfix/animation-editor 2024-09-16 18:37:35 -04:00
EliteMasterEric a4bdeeaf5f Update polymod to fix a crash on missing imports 2024-09-12 17:13:40 -04:00
Cameron Taylor adb4bc96ca flxanimate version bump 2024-09-09 23:47:17 -04:00
Cameron Taylor e2c287e112 logarithmic volume control 2024-09-09 13:01:19 -04:00
Cameron Taylor d61357b80d hmm flxanimate bump 2024-09-09 11:40:17 -04:00
Cameron Taylor 51e5eb929c add hxjsonast to hmm.json to fix builds? 2024-09-08 11:22:24 -04:00
Cameron Taylor c45fa93786 update lime (ndlls) 2024-09-06 16:46:11 -04:00
Cameron Taylor 3e339916d2 flxanimate bump 2024-08-29 18:11:51 -04:00
Cameron Taylor 825327e1c8 Merge branch 'rewrite/master' into feature/charSelect 2024-08-29 15:13:58 -04:00
Cameron Taylor 364a5d5a55 hmm flxanimate version fix 2024-08-29 15:06:11 -04:00